Atlanta Beat (WUSA) - League Suspension

League Suspension

The WUSA announced on September 15, 2003 that it was suspending operations. Several former Beat players went on to play for the Atlanta Silverbacks Women in the W-League, and four -- Briana Scurry, Sharolta Nonen, Homare Sawa and Ifeoma Dieke—played in Women's Professional Soccer.

It was announced on October 7, 2009 that the Atlanta Beat would be joining WPS. On June 17, 2009 the new Atlanta Beat announced that Shawn McGee would be the General Manager of the recently reformed team.
